AFCON U-20: World Cup qualification is our target- Mayanja

by Nnalubaale Sports
1 minutes read

The Uganda National U-20 men’s football team interim head coach, Jackson Mayanja has set huge targets for his team, revealing strong goals of making the World Cup.

The former Uganda Cranes star made the remarks public knowledge moments after the Hippos’ qualification to the 2023 Egypt AFCON.

The Hippos beat Sudan 2-0 in the semi-finals of the CECAFA Zonal AFCON Qualifiers on Tuesday, but Mayanja asserts that was just the first step of the ultimate goal.

“We were not only playing for CECAFA,” he stated in the post-match press conference at the Kober Stadium.

“From the start, I told my boys we want to go to the World Cup, not the CECAFA so they knew from Kampala what the target was.”

Rogers Torach and Isma Mugulusi were on target to not only send the Hippos to AFCON finals in Egypt but also to the final of the Zonal Tournament.

However, Mayanja isn’t bothered about winning the Cup, but preparing a team that will excel in the AFCON and probably make it to the global stage.

“We are now in the AFCON and it doesn’t matter whether we lose the Cup or not. We now want to fight for the AFCON.”

“After the AFCON fight, we know we can go to the World Cup. This success is because of the target that we set, so we knew we had to qualify,” he added.

Uganda will take on South Sudan in the final tomorrow at the Kober Stadium. South Sudan dumped Ethiopia after a 4-2 penalty shootout win, following a 2-2 draw after 90 minutes.
